From the makers of Dealing With Sexual Harassment (reviewed in our April 1993 issue), these two business packages offer very low prices--comparatively speaking--for the subject matter, but suffer from overuse of dramatic skits to deliver information. Advanced Selling is the better of the two. An unnecessarily complex extended skit (involving one company's installation of a computer network) illustrates consultative selling techniques, which differ markedly from the direct sales approach. Here, where a wide array of services are being provided over a considerable period of time, more importance is placed on establishing a good rapport, discovering the client's long-term needs, and presenting flexible recommendations. The second tape continues the skit to examine the behavior styles of four customer types: business-focused, people-focused, task-focused, and social-focused. Overall, the information is good, and will benefit sales reps involved in this type of selling.The other program, Hiring & Firing, uses a rather awkward skit in which a personnel manager and a company CEO discuss steps for creating hiring and firing procedures. On the hiring section, viewers learn about the Equal Employment Opportunity Act as well as related acts, and are shown the problem areas which interviewers must avoid during a hiring interview (questions about marital status, religion, age, children, etc.). In the firing section, viewers are told the 10 "legitimate" reasons for dismissal, and advised on the importance of documentation during all stages of the firing process. Very good information is poorly presented in the tedious and quite unnatural "conversation" approach, and the occasional titled screens carry such obvious misspellings as "obsene," "absense," and "severence," further lowering the professionalism of the program. However, as we said, the actual information is good.Advanced Selling is recommended, especially in light of its low price. Hiring & Firing is an optional purchase.
